The Greatest Survival Stories Ever Told: Seventeen Incredible Tales. ISBN 1-58574-238-4. ea. vol: Lyons: Globe Pequot. Jul. 2001. 336p. ed. by Lamar Underwood. $24.95. LIT
Given the general public's interest in war and survival tales, these two collections of fiction and nonfiction excerpts should jump off the shelves of public libraries this summer. Underwood, a former editor of Outdoor Life and Sports Afield, caters to popular taste with the enthusiastic comments he offers as introduction to each selection.
